Output 8af8458951e11b7fa63d22ae72c363af70d76c1f7e94d463b45bc5da132475bf:12

value
545629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a04b2c3f70c3e191bc516b8c77c1d5631e0a9f4f OP_EQUAL
address
3GJa6LX17nYBmuTpVgKg1Wn5PUwP7Jm3xL
transaction
8af8458951e11b7fa63d22ae72c363af70d76c1f7e94d463b45bc5da132475bf
confirmations
312676
spent
true